- Purpose:�This notice is to synopsize the requirement for Apache AH-64 Transition Training Support to the U.S. Government (USG) and Foreign Military Sales (FMS) in accordance with Federal Acquisition Regulation 5.204. The Army Contracting Command � Orlando (ACC-ORL) plans to issue a solicitation on behalf of PEO STRI and Program Management Office Apache for the Apache Transition Training Support (ATTS) single-source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contract. This contract aims to qualify and train operators, maintainers, Maintenance Test Pilots (MTPs), support personnel, and other authorized individuals to effectively transition operations to the AH-64E V6 (and any subsequent AH-64 versions). The North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) Code for this acquisition is 611512, with a small business size standard of $34M. Scope:�The contractor will be responsible for qualifying and training the aforementioned personnel to effectively operate and maintain the AH-64E V6 and future configurations. Solicitation Details: Estimated Release Date: 14 November 2024 (subject to change) Reference Number: W900KK-25-R-0002 Contract Type: Single Award IDIQ, with a 5-year ordering period Competition: Full and open, best-value competition Additional Information: A sources sought announcement was issued on 1 November 2023.
